About Hao Yu

Hao Yu is a scholar working on Materials Chemistry, Renewable Energy, Sustainability and the Environment, Electrical and Electronic Engineering, Catalysis and Biomedical Engineering, having authored 402 papers that have together received 18.3k indexed citations. Recurring topics across this work include Electrocatalysts for Energy Conversion (102 papers), Catalytic Processes in Materials Science (96 papers), Advanced Photocatalysis Techniques (75 papers), Fuel Cells and Related Materials (44 papers), Advanced battery technologies research (43 papers), Electrochemical Analysis and Applications (35 papers), TiO2 Photocatalysis and Solar Cells (34 papers) and Copper-based nanomaterials and applications (31 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(9.1k citations), Catalysis (2.2k citations), Materials Chemistry (10.9k citations), Electrochemistry (977 citations) and Electronic, Optical and Magnetic Materials (2.0k citations). Hao Yu has collaborated with scholars based in China, Australia and United States. Frequent co-authors include Feng Peng, Hongjuan Wang, Jian Yang, Hongjuan Wang, Yonghai Cao, Yuhang Li, Wenxu Zheng, Guangxing Yang, Ziwu Liu and Chao Peng. Their work appears in journals such as Chemical Engineering Journal, International Journal of Hydrogen Energy, Catalysis Communications, Materials Research Bulletin and Electrochimica Acta.
